A study on the role of interior design in reducing the health risks of human space-users within pet cafes in Metro Manila

The mixed-occupant and mixed-service nature of a pet cafe may have implications on human health thus, this study aimed to determine the role of the interior design of pet cafes in controlling human exposure to health risks present in the space with the use of the Epidemiological Triangle of Causatio...
